The Rise of Research Chemicals: A Growing Concern

The spread of novel psychoactive substances represents a major worry for public health. Initially created for scientific analysis, these chemicals are increasingly being synthesized and marketed illegally, often appearing as safe substitutes to common medications. This rising trend poses specific challenges to authorities and doctors due to their rapidly evolving chemical makeup and the limited understanding of their potential health effects. The risk of abuse and the related danger are significant and require urgent intervention to mitigate their impact.

The Science Behind Novel Chemicals: Examining Their Impacts

The study of research chemicals presents a complex area for researchers . These designer substances are frequently created to mimic the effects of established pharmaceuticals, often lacking comprehensive data of their full extent of physiological effects . Preliminary research suggests these chemicals can affect with various receptor systems, potentially leading to a broad array of mental and behavioral results.

  • A few produce energizing effects.
  • Several may reduce central nervous system activity.
  • Still others demonstrate unexpected and potentially harmful properties.
Crucially, due to the paucity of rigorous clinical trials, the persistent health risks associated with their usage remain largely unknown , highlighting the need for further study and public understanding. It's is an changing area, and conclusions are preliminary at best.

New Research Chemicals: Emerging Trends and Public Health Implications

The quick rise of novel psychoactive substances presents a significant challenge to community wellbeing. Recent studies indicate a change in occurrence, with less common compounds now appearing in illegal supply chains globally. These compounds often avoid existing drug regulations, exploiting gaps in legislation, and their unknown pharmacological effects pose substantial risks to people. Initial findings suggest a link between use to these designer substances and increased hospitalizations, lung problems, and psychiatric episodes. Furthermore, the shortage of sufficient knowledge on their prolonged health outcomes complicates public health responses and necessitates immediate investigation and proactive community initiatives.

  • Better tracking of designer drugs
  • Creation of rapid testing procedures
  • Information outreach regarding the hazards of research chemicals
  • Cross-border cooperation to tackle the illegal supply of these compounds
